Mo Egger - What I'll Be Watching For


*No more injuries. I know, I know.  You're tired of hearing about who's hurt, and who isn't going to play.  The carnage so far has been brutal, even if I think it's still survivable, but there are still three games left, and guys who matter will be playing in two of them.  The Bengals emerged from last week's practice tilt with not many guys needing medical attention.  Let's hope that repeats itself tonight.


*Will Clarke. The second preseason game usually has two themes: Which players can prove that last week's strong showing wasn't a fluke, and which ones deserve a mulligan based on week one.  Will Clarke falls under the category of players who need to show that his 2016 debut was worth paying attention to.  Against Minnesota, he was disruptive against both the run and the pass, and he played like a man hellbent on not just securing a roster spot, but being a part of the rotation on the D-line.
This is where I'm supposed to mention Margus Hunt, and talk about how he deserves a mulligan for last week.  But I'm tired of talking about Margus Hunt. Margus in the Big 12 expansion topic of defensive ends.  I hear a lot about him, but I never see anything.  When I do, I'll talk about him.


*Alex Erickson. Game one was The Alex Erickson Game.  He caught a TD pass.  He had a punt return for a score.  He got some airtime on the third-best sports-talk radio show in the city. Thing is, a lot of other guys who play his positions showed well last Friday.  He'll still always be a longshot to make the team, but as much as we talked about him last week, we'll jabber about him even more if he does more good things tonight. 


*Jake Fisher. He's moving from left tackle last week to right tackle this week, which some have made out to sound like Jake is going from being the guy who vacuums out the airplane to the guy who flies it.  Still, he'll have to man Cedric Ogbuehi's spot for a while, he's very inexperienced, and man, I just love watching tackle play in the preseason.


*Nick Vigil.  In game one, he may not have stood out by making a whole bunch of big plays, but he didn't stand out by making mistakes either. He did, though, lead the team in tackles, and got favorable reviews from people who go back and watch preseason games closely.  Linebacker is a fluid spot on this team, and Vigil can help stabilize it with an even better performance than last week, this week.*CJ Uzomah. I spent months listening to others tell me how impressive this dude was in OTAs and in training camp.  I listened to the big talk about how this guy was ready to seize opportunity with tight ends higher than him on the depth chart out of commission. Then against the Vikings, I'm not sure he even played. 
I'd like to see him play tonight.


*Mike Nugent.  There's something about a missed kick in a preseason game that bugs me.  I'd like to forget about Mike's 48-yard miss last week tonight, and I'd like to see him boot ever kickoff to the one yard line, because kicking the ball into the end zone, with touchbacks now being brought out to the 25, is dumb.
